Can you bring sunscreen to Lincoln Financial Field (Philadelphia)
It depends — sunscreen is allowed at 2026 World Cup matches under specific conditions. The rule applies at Lincoln Financial Field in Philadelphia. Small containers (under 100 ml) are usually allowed. Aerosols are not.
Lincoln Financial Field (capacity 69,796) follows FIFA's tournament-wide item policy. US federal regulations may add further restrictions specific to Philadelphia.
